Overview
The AD7892AR-2 is a 12-bit successive approximation analog-to-digital converter (ADC) fabricated in Analog Devices' LC2MOS process. It operates from a single +5 V supply and features an on-chip track/hold amplifier, a +2.5 V internal reference, and versatile interface structures supporting both serial and parallel connections to microprocessors. The device accepts an analog input range of 0 V to +2.5 V with a throughput rate of 500 kSPS. It is housed in a 24-lead SOIC package and supports an operating temperature range of -40 °C to +85 °C.

Selection Notes
Select the AD7892AR-2 when a unipolar 0 V to +2.5 V input range is necessary alongside a 500 kSPS sampling rate. This model is appropriate for designs constrained to a single +5 V supply. Consider the integrated reference and track/hold features to minimize external component count compared to discrete solutions.
Part Context
This component belongs to the AD7892 family of high-speed, low-power 12-bit ADCs. The family includes variants with different input ranges (-10 V/+5 V, ±2.5 V) and throughput rates (600 kSPS). The AR-2 specifically targets unipolar applications within the standard industrial temperature grade.
Replacement Considerations
The AD7892BR-2 offers improved relative accuracy specifications while maintaining the same pinout and functionality. Other family members like the AD7892AN-2 provide DIP packaging alternatives.
